Not exactly a chain, but nationally franchised, is Ledo Pizza, which began as a local joint in Adelphi, MD frequented by University of Maryland notables like Lefty Driesell and many others. I’ve eaten pizza from Ledos in at least three states and it’s consistently excellent. Always tastes the same, everywhere. Sweet sauce, smoked provolone, and great sausage on a thin, tender crust.

When there was only one, a line would form outside, folks waiting an hour or more for a table. I worked at the High’s dairy store a couple of doors down while in H.S. ($1.60 an hour) and would spend most of an evening’s pay for a small one.
